Nigeria Courts Chinese Capital to Accelerate Electricity Projects

Punch reports that The Federal Government is engaging Chinese investors and companies to speed up electricity-sector projects across generation, transmission and related infrastructure. Officials are seeking additional capital and technical partnerships as Nigeria tries to close persistent supply gaps.

The development adds to a broader period of policy, market and investment adjustment in which financing costs, infrastructure constraints and regulatory execution are shaping outcomes for businesses and households.

Inline1

Foreign capital can help unlock stalled projects, but bankability depends on tariffs, payment discipline and credible off-take arrangements. The main test will be whether new commitments move beyond memoranda into financed projects with measurable megawatts delivered.
